TITLE: Sr. QC Technician

POSITION OBJECTIVE: The Senior Quality Technician is responsible for ensuring that all products meet the highest quality standards. They will oversee quality control processes, inspect products, and identify and resolve quality issues.

QUALIFICATIONS:



  • Bachelor's degree in a relevant field (e.g., engineering, science) or equivalent experience.
  • Minimum of 7 Years of experience in quality control or a related field.
  • Certification in quality control (e.g., SQF, ISO).


  • Ensure consistent, dependable attendance and demonstrate a willingness to accommodate non-standard work hours as necessary.
  • Capable of effectively managing job-related stress and fostering productive workplace interactions.



JOB RESPONSIBILITIES:



  • Directly supports the production teams through Start-Up Verification, Real Time in Process Evaluations as well as regular production and site quality inspections in the interest of Quality Assurance, Quality Control, and Production Support.
  • Actively participate in Problem Solving and Root Cause Analysis, Process Mapping providing direct contributions to Continuous Improvement Initiatives.
  • Actively participate in Continuous Improvement Events and Initiatives.
  • Performs physical, mechanical, and analytical tests on materials as per testing criteria to ensure standards are met.
  • Discuss and escalate all areas of non-conformance to specification with the Operations Manager, Supervisor, or team Lead and Quality Manager to implement corrective action and follow up as needed.
  • Update, maintain, and enter test results in QC database, daily batch reports, inspections reports, daily downtime reports, and other reports as requested.
  • Maintain all "quality related" documents (i.e. test results etc.) in the laboratory.
  • Create SOP's, review and revise as needed.
  • Prepare Quality Management related forms as required.
  • Perform monthly GMP inspections, participate in internal audits mock recalls, process improvement projects, QC Holds and create reports accordingly.
  • Maintain calibration records of all testing equipment in lab and on production floor.
  • Provide support during customer plant tour by demonstrating testing methods and communicating quality related procedures effectively.
  • Conduct/Assist refresher training for various departments as requested.
  • Investigate customer complaints and returns. Address findings to Quality Manager.
  • Adhere to company policies, procedures, safety, and other standards.
  • Understand and comply with IEF SQF (HACCP) standards and GMP policies.
  • Maintain proper General Laboratory Practices (GLP).
  • Ability to assist co-workers when needed and keep work area neat and clean.
